Baseball’s Greatest Games

Buy Now

Now that Major League Baseball’s new season is well on its way, St. Louis Cardinals fans would only have until October to brag about their reign as World Series champs. Unless the Cards repeat. But they shouldn’t feel too bad, now that their win over the Texas Rangers is firmly immortalized within this twin-disc collection. The home video is about four hours long and features the pivotal Game 6 of the 2011 World Series. Package comes in Blu-ray and DVD. $25.

Buy Now Buy Now Buy Now

We hope you enjoyed this Baseball’s Greatest Games article! Like us on Facebook!


Comments are closed.

Read previous post:
Pixel Mouse

If you think that the click and point task with your old mouse is quite outdated, why not try browsing...

Larisa Fraser

Losing weight is hard but there are ways to achieve it without killing yourself. That's what Larisa Fraser believes. She...